Free FLV to 3GP Converter is a multimedia application designed for Windows that facilitates the conversion of FLV video files into 3GP format. This program is particularly useful for users who need to play FLV files on mobile devices that support 3GP, ensuring compatibility across various platforms. The interface is user-friendly, allowing for straightforward navigation and operation, which is ideal for both novice and experienced users alike.

The software supports batch processing, enabling multiple files to be converted simultaneously, thereby saving time. It also offers customization options, allowing users to adjust video quality and resolution according to their preferences. Overall, Free FLV to 3GP Converter provides a practical solution for those looking to convert video formats without any cost, making it a valuable addition to any multimedia toolkit.
